Pre-Treatment: This initial stage involves preparing the raw material containing lithium. For hard rock ores, this often means crushing and grinding the ore into a fine powder to increase the surface area for subsequent leaching. For brine resources, pre-treatment might involve evaporation or filtration to concentrate the lithium content. This step is vital as it sets the stage for efficient lithium extraction in the following stages. The oscextractionsc process emphasizes optimizing this step to minimize energy consumption and waste generation. Techniques such as dry grinding and advanced classification methods may be employed to improve the efficiency of pre-treatment.

Leaching: Leaching is the core of the oscextractionsc process, where a solvent is used to selectively dissolve lithium ions from the pre-treated material. The choice of solvent is critical and depends on the type of lithium resource being processed. For example, sulfuric acid leaching is commonly used for hard rock ores, while specific organic solvents might be employed for certain types of brines. The leaching conditions, such as temperature, pH, and reaction time, are carefully controlled to maximize lithium recovery while minimizing the dissolution of unwanted elements. Innovative leaching techniques may involve the use of additives to enhance lithium solubility or the application of electrochemical methods to promote lithium release. The efficiency of the leaching step directly impacts the overall economics and environmental footprint of the oscextractionsc process.

Purification: The solution resulting from the leaching step contains lithium ions along with various impurities. The purification stage is designed to selectively remove these impurities to obtain a high-purity lithium solution. Common purification techniques used in the oscextractionsc process include solvent extraction, ion exchange, and chemical precipitation. Solvent extraction involves the use of organic solvents to selectively extract lithium ions from the aqueous solution. Ion exchange uses resins to selectively bind to and remove unwanted ions. Chemical precipitation involves adding chemicals to selectively precipitate out impurities. The specific combination of purification techniques used depends on the nature and concentration of the impurities present. Achieving high purity is essential to meet the stringent requirements of battery manufacturers.

Lithium Recovery: The final stage of the oscextractionsc process involves recovering lithium from the purified solution in the form of lithium carbonate (Li2CO3) or lithium hydroxide (LiOH). Lithium carbonate is typically produced by adding sodium carbonate to the purified lithium solution, causing lithium carbonate to precipitate out. Lithium hydroxide can be produced by treating lithium carbonate with calcium hydroxide or by using electrochemical methods. The recovered lithium compound is then filtered, washed, and dried to obtain a high-quality product suitable for use in battery manufacturing. The oscextractionsc process focuses on optimizing the recovery stage to maximize lithium yield and minimize waste generation. Techniques such as crystallization and membrane separation may be employed to improve the efficiency of lithium recovery.
